Object-oriented programming languages are in current days, the dominant paradigm of application development (mostly Java and.NET languages). Recently, increasingly more Java applications have long (or very long) execution times and manipulate large amounts of data/information, gaining rel-evance in fields related with e-Science (with Grid and Cloud computing). Significant examples include chemistry, com-putational biology and bio-informatics, with many available Java-based APIs (e.g., Neobio). Often, when the execution of one of those applications is terminated abruptly due to a failure (regardless of it be-ing caused by hardware of software fault, lack of available resources,...), all of its work already carried out is simply lost and, whe...
Continuous availability is a highly desired functionality in the field of information technology, es...
Today’s complex applications must face the distribution of data and code among different networknode...
Several techniques have been proposed for adding persistence to the Java language environment. This ...
Object-oriented programming languages presently are the dominant paradigm of application development...
Object-oriented programming languages presently are the dominant paradigm of application development...
Current work on persistency in Java does not consider.the execution environment of the threads and t...
Today's complex applications must face the distribution of data and code among different network nod...
Enabling the execution of Java applications on personal embedded devices could bring great benefits ...
“Grid ” computing has emerged as an important new research field. With years of efforts, Grid resear...
This article describes the rationales for developing jMigBSP - a Java programming library that offer...
CERN controls software is often developed on Java foundation. Some systems carry out a combination o...
[eng] Java is a very commonly used computer programming language, although its use amongst the scien...
Previous research efforts for building thread migration systems have concentrated on the development...
The JPVM library is a software system for explicit message-passing based distributed memory MIMD par...
AbstractToday’s complex applications must face the distribution of data and code among different net...
Continuous availability is a highly desired functionality in the field of information technology, es...
Today’s complex applications must face the distribution of data and code among different networknode...
Several techniques have been proposed for adding persistence to the Java language environment. This ...
Object-oriented programming languages presently are the dominant paradigm of application development...
Object-oriented programming languages presently are the dominant paradigm of application development...
Current work on persistency in Java does not consider.the execution environment of the threads and t...
Today's complex applications must face the distribution of data and code among different network nod...
Enabling the execution of Java applications on personal embedded devices could bring great benefits ...
“Grid ” computing has emerged as an important new research field. With years of efforts, Grid resear...
This article describes the rationales for developing jMigBSP - a Java programming library that offer...
CERN controls software is often developed on Java foundation. Some systems carry out a combination o...
[eng] Java is a very commonly used computer programming language, although its use amongst the scien...
Previous research efforts for building thread migration systems have concentrated on the development...
The JPVM library is a software system for explicit message-passing based distributed memory MIMD par...
AbstractToday’s complex applications must face the distribution of data and code among different net...
Continuous availability is a highly desired functionality in the field of information technology, es...
Today’s complex applications must face the distribution of data and code among different networknode...
Several techniques have been proposed for adding persistence to the Java language environment. This ...